Chelsea crashed to a dismal 3-0 defeat against Brighton on Tuesday, leaving their hopes of qualifying for the Champions League in tatters as pressure mounts on beleaguered boss Liam Rosenior. Rosenior’s side produced one of their worst performances of a miserable season as Ferdi Kadioglu put Brighton ahead in the first half before Jack Hinshelwood and Danny Welbeck netted after the interval.

Chelsea ’s hunt for Champions League football suffered a hugely damaging blow at Stamford Bridge as they fell to a 1-0 defeat to Manchester United. Matheus Cunha’s first-half strike proved the only goal of an evenly-contested game and left Chelsea four points off fifth-place Liverpool, having played a game more.
